PAF's JF-17: Capabilities and Evolution

The Pakistan Air Force's JF-17 Thunder represents a notable achievement in indigenous security capabilities. Initially conceived as a lightweight fighter to supplement the aging F-7 fleet, the JF-17 has undergone extensive development since its initial introduction. Originally focusing on air-to-air roles, it has been steadily upgraded with cutting-edge avionics, including sophisticated radar systems like the DBS and improved electronic warfare package. Recent iterations, such as the Block III, showcase significant enhancements including greater range, enhanced payload capacity, and next-generation targeting abilities, positioning it as a potent fighter in the regional arena. The JF-17’s flexibility and constant improvements underscore Pakistan’s resolve to maintaining a capable air capability and further enhancing its regional security.
